A critical aspect of any food additive is its safety for human consumption. Extensive research has been conducted to assess the safety of E202. Regulatory bodies have established acceptable daily intake levels, and studies generally affirm that potassium sorbate is safe when used within these limits. Adverse effects are rare, but they can include allergic reactions in sensitive individuals, particularly when consumed in large quantities.
